  • Essential oils are growing in popularity among households who are looking for natural ways to support a healthy lifestyle and replace medications and chemicals. Essential oils are derived from the seeds, bark, stems, roots, flowers, and other parts of plants. They are basically what gives the plant it’s aromatic qualities.

Essential oils can be used in a variety of different ways:

  1. Aromatically: This method involves inhalation. This can best be achieved by placing drops in palm and simply inhaling or more popularly by diffusing with an air diffuser.
  2. Topically: In this method the oil is applied either directly to the skin or mixed with a carrier oil such as fractionated coconut oil to dilute. Certain oils require dilution before applying to skin and especially in sensitive populations or children.
  3. Internally: This method involves ingesting the oils. Most people use them in beverages or recipes. You can also place inside of an empty pill capsule and swallow.
